Lake Ontario's fishing conditions vary significantly with seasons, weather patterns, and water temperatures. Spring and fall typically offer excellent fishing as fish move through different depth zones following baitfish migrations. Summer fishing often requires adjusting to thermocline conditions, while winter ice fishing opens different opportunities in protected bays and harbors.
Wind direction and intensity greatly affect fishing success on Lake Ontario, with certain wind patterns creating better fishing conditions in specific areas.
